OPIPZA contains aripiprazole, an atypical antipsychotic drug. Aripiprazole is 7-[4-[4-(2,3-dichlorophenyl)-1-piperazinyl]butoxy]-3,4-dihydrocarbostyril. Aripiprazole has a pKa of 6.2. It is freely soluble in dichloromethane, sparingly soluble in toluene, and insoluble in methanol and water. The empirical formula is C 23 H 27 Cl 2 N 3 O 2 with a molecular weight of 448.38. The chemical structure is: OPIPZA is for oral administration and is available in 2 mg, 5 mg, and 10 mg strengths. Inactive ingredients include hydroxypropyl cellulose, sodium lauryl sulfate, and sucralose. Imprinting ink contains glycerin, FD&C Blue No.1, polysorbate 20, and propylene glycol. Chemical Structure
